Routine Tests
Routine tests are performed on finished cable lengths according to the applicable standard. They commonly include conductor resistance, voltage test and partial discharge test for medium voltage cable. Buyers should confirm which routine tests are included and how the test report will be formatted.
Type Tests and Reference Reports
Type tests verify the cable design under defined conditions. Buyers may request type test reports for the relevant voltage grade and structure. For project approval, it is important to check whether the type test report matches the cable family, standard and voltage level required by the owner.
Factory Acceptance Inspection
| Inspection Point | Buyer Check |
|---|---|
| Cable marking | Voltage, size, standard, manufacturer and meter marking |
| Drum label | Drum number, length, size, gross weight and destination |
| Visual condition | Sheath surface, end caps, packaging and drum protection |
| Test documents | Routine test report, certificate and inspection record |
| Quantity | Match purchase order, cable schedule and packing list |
Standards and Owner Requirements
Medium voltage cable projects may reference IEC 60502-2, GB/T standards or local utility specifications. Some owners also require witness testing, third-party inspection or additional document formats. These requirements should be written into the purchase order before production.
Common Mistakes
- Requesting test reports after shipment instead of before delivery.
- Not matching test documents with the exact cable size and voltage grade.
- Ignoring drum marking and cable end sealing during inspection.
- Forgetting to confirm language and stamp requirements for certificates.

Standards and Authority References
Power cable construction may reference IEC 60502, conductor construction may reference IEC 60228, and field testing context may reference IEEE 400. These references help engineering, purchasing and inspection teams use a shared technical vocabulary.
